Transaction 51736c4b9d6d9c6dfe980896f222b02cfc0be2e84c2083fcca81a2450ab0530e

1 Input
2 Outputs
  • 51736c4b9d6d9c6dfe980896f222b02cfc0be2e84c2083fcca81a2450ab0530e:0
  • value  13863325708
    address  1PKY2hLaLGCbos6aV3SvXUsMRSi4NhTPuU
  • 51736c4b9d6d9c6dfe980896f222b02cfc0be2e84c2083fcca81a2450ab0530e:1
  • value  10770000
    address  1PazYnsb2DgD7xBUMcCXCd93WhPhGDdcpg